Asparagus Pesto Pizza
Ingredients:
1 clove garlic, chopped
1 cup fresh basil, leaves
2 tbsp grated Romano cheese
1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
1 large baked cheese pizza crust
1 tbsp oil
1 red bell pepper, seeded and chopped
1 tbsp pine nuts
3/4 lb asparagus, cut into .75 in. lengths
1/2 lb mozzarella cheese, shredded
Cooking Directions:Preheat oven to 350°F. Place asparagus in a steamer basket over boiling water. Cover pan and steam 5 minutes, or until bright green and almost tender. Drain, rinse under cold water and rinse again. Heat oil in a heavy saucepan over medium high heat. Sauté pine nuts 3-5 minutes, stirring constantly, until lightly browned. Transfer pine nuts in oil and next 4 ingredients to a blender or food processor and process until smooth. Spread pesto over crust and top with asparagus, pepper, mozzarella and Parmesan. Place pizza on an oven tray and bake 15 minutes, or until topping is golden brown. |
Nutrition Facts
Calories 310
% Calories From Fat 69.7%
Total Fat 24g
Saturated Fats 10g
Mono-unsaturated Fats 9.8g
Poly-unsaturated Fats 2.1g
Cholesterol 53mg
Sodium 500mg
Total Carbohydrates 7.4g
Dietary Fiber 2.6g
Sugar 3.6g
Protein 19g
